导读:MySQL主从库是一种常见的数据库架构模式,它可以实现数据备份、负载均衡和高可用性等功能 。本文将介绍MySQL主从库的使用方法 , 包括配置主从复制、监控和故障处理等方面 。
1. 配置主从复制
首先需要在主库上开启二进制日志(binlog),并设置唯一的server_id 。然后在从库上设置唯一的server_id,并指定主库的IP地址和端口号 。最后,在从库上执行CHANGE MASTER TO语句,将从库与主库进行连接 。这样就完成了主从复制的配置 。
2. 监控主从同步状态
为了确保主从同步状态正常,可以使用SHOW SLAVE STATUS命令查看从库的状态信息,包括是否成功连接到主库、已经复制的binlog文件和位置等 。如果出现延迟或错误 , 可以通过该命令快速定位问题 。
3. 处理主从同步故障
当主从同步出现故障时 , 需要及时进行处理 。如果是网络或主库故障导致的同步中断,可以在从库上执行STOP SLAVE和START SLAVE命令来重新连接主库 。如果是从库出现问题,可以在主库上执行RESET SLAVE命令来重置从库状态 。
4. 实现负载均衡
通过将读操作分发到多个从库上,可以实现负载均衡的效果 。可以使用读写分离中间件或自行编写代码来实现这一功能 。在进行负载均衡时,需要注意保证数据的一致性和完整性 。
5. 提高可用性
通过将主从库部署在不同的物理机器上,可以提高系统的可用性 。当主库出现故障时,可以快速切换到从库上继续提供服务,降低系统停机时间 。同时,还可以通过异地备份等手段来保障数据的安全性 。
【mysql主库从库配置 mysql主从库用法】总结:MySQL主从库是一种常见的数据库架构模式 , 它可以实现数据备份、负载均衡和高可用性等功能 。在使用过程中,需要注意配置主从复制、监控同步状态、处理故障、实现负载均衡和提高可用性等方面 。只有充分了解和掌握MySQL主从库的使用方法,才能更好地应对各种复杂场景 。
推荐阅读
- mysql为表添加外键语句 mysql外键添加索引吗
- mysql字段添加数据 mysql添加字段语法
- yum安装mysql报错 yum安装mysql8
- mysql语言类型 mysql数据语言
- mysql设置表大小 mysql表长度设计
- mysql 双写缓冲 mysql双向写
- mysql 时间运算 mysql时间函数的用法
- 命令行安装mysql 命令符安装mysql步骤